Output 54fda273634b2ec668c5323b41fa37a52df5da9ce4bfa299edab166ef29a256e:1

value
250050920
script pubkey
OP_0 OP_PUSHBYTES_20 dacff633f83b69a07053f7fb11888348e50de586
address
bc1qmt8lvvlc8d56quzn7la3rzyrfrjsmevxk3xrhl
transaction
54fda273634b2ec668c5323b41fa37a52df5da9ce4bfa299edab166ef29a256e
confirmations
171024
spent
true